Examples of Standard English Standard EnglishNon-standard English Hello. How are you today? Hiya, y'alright? She isn't going to go to work today. She ain't gonna go to work today. Look at those birds! Look at them birds! We were watching the football. We was watching the football.
Standard English is the language used in professional and business communication. It is the form of English that follows the formal rules of the language. Nonstandard English uses regional or social language variations. Nonstandard English should only be used when there is a purpose for it in writing.
Simple subject–verb–object sentences are standard in English. This order is clearer and more accessible for people. Build most sentences in this order with active voice when using active verbs (doing or action verbs). In passive voice, the 'agent' of an active verb is not the grammatical subject in the sentence order.
Standard English is the form of English that is taught around the world and understood by all speakers of the language. It uses correct grammatical rules and can be thought of as the formal, official, or polite way of speaking or writing.
